Abstract

6 - Methyl - 8 - (21, 61, 61 - trimethylcyclohex-11 - en - 11 - yl) - octa - 3 : 5 : 7 - trien - 2 - on is obtained by splitting out elements of water from 6 - methyl - 8 - (11 - hydroxy - 21, 61, 61\h - trimethylcyclohex - 11 - yl) - octa - 3 : 5 : 7 - trien - 2 - one by means of heat. The reaction may be effected in an inert solvent, e.g. toluene in the presence of p-toluene sulphonic acid and an anti-oxidant in the temperature range 80-120 DEG C. As anti-oxidant there may be used a -tocopherol. Specifications 670,211, 674,088, 687,429 and 694,807 are referred to.
